Each trip costs $9.00 in fuel. Across 3 vehicles doing 20 trips a week, that is $28,080 a year.

Fuel is only part of vehicle cost. Maintenance, tyres, insurance and depreciation typically add as much again, so use this for fuel budgeting rather than full vehicle cost.

How much is unbilled drive time really costing me?

Fuel is the visible part. Add the technician's burdened hourly cost for the time in the van and the true figure is usually several times the fuel alone, which is why routing by neighbourhood pays back quickly.

Should I use city or highway economy?

City, for service work. Short trips with cold starts and idling deliver considerably worse economy than the combined figure on the window sticker.

How do I enter metric?

Choose kilometres and enter economy as litres per 100 km, with fuel price per litre.

The formula

fuel used × price per unit = trip cost
